A cactus-eating finch primarily feeds on the seeds and flowers of cacti, particularly those of the Opuntia species. They use their strong beaks to access the nutritious seeds and may also consume other plant materials. Additionally, these finches may eat insects and other small invertebrates to supplement their diet, especially during breeding season when protein is crucial.
